The Custom Serving Board: An Elegant Entry PointFor couples new to the workshop, a custom serving or charcuterie board is the perfect introductory project. This iconic piece requires minimal technical skill but yields a stunning, highly functional result. You begin by selecting a beautiful hardwood slab, such as rich walnut, warm cherry, or striking maple. Together, you can design the silhouette, choosing between clean modern lines or a live-edge rustic look. The magic happens during the sanding process, where patience transforms a rough piece of timber into a silky-smooth canvas. Finishing the board with food-safe mineral oil is incredibly satisfying, as the liquid instantly wakes up the hidden grain patterns. The best part is using your creation for a cozy wine and cheese night at home.

Geometric Wall Art: A Canvas for Shared CreativityFor a project that leans heavily into artistic expression, geometric wooden wall art offers endless possibilities. This involves cutting small, thin slats of wood at specific angles, usually forty-five or ninety degrees, and arranging them into striking mosaic patterns. You can map out your design on paper first, experimenting with chevrons, mountain peaks, or abstract shapes. While one person operates the miter box to make the angled cuts, the other can arrange and glue the pieces onto a sturdy plywood backing. This project also allows you to play with contrasting wood stains or vibrant paints, ensuring the final masterpiece reflects your combined personalities.
Hand-Carved Wooden Spoons: Intimate and MeditativeCouples looking for a quieter, deeply focused activity will find immense joy in hand-carving wooden spoons. Unlike projects requiring large power tools, spoon carving can be done at a kitchen table using just a few specialized hand knives and a blank piece of green wood. It is an ancient, meditative craft that encourages quiet conversation and gentle focus. Together, you will slowly shave away thin ribbons of wood, gradually revealing the bowl and handle of the utensil from the raw block. Every spoon reflects the unique hand movements of its makers, resulting in a pair of truly one-of-a-kind kitchen heirlooms.
